Phillies manager Charlie Manuel insisted on Wednesday that the team wasn't trying to steal signs against the Rockies earlier this week.

Philadelphia bullpen coach Mick Billmeyer was caught peering through binoculars from the bullpen bench at Coors Field.

"We were not trying to steal signs," Manuel said. "Would we try to steal somebody's signs? Yeah, if we can. But we don't do that. We're not going to let a guy stand up there in the bullpen with binoculars looking in. We're smarter than that."
